Transaction 924582963dc0642842da6020c85b34edb8d01e4e9e026a3e246f770974047de7

block
dfe646c05bd97d8a1162a3396d1796baa7bd0659dcdecb3b143b3768cc6eeaef

41 Inputs

2 Outputs